Ephenidine (also known as Ephenidine, NEDPA, Benzeneethanamine, N-ethyl-α-phenyl-, Dtxsid601032416, n-ethyl-1,2-diphenylethanamine, Dtxcid801517422, N-Ethyl-α-phenylbenzeneethanamine, (1,2-Diphenylethyl)(ethyl)amine, n-ethyl-1,2-diphenylethylamine or Unii-ng69vg2948) is a substance of the 1,2-diarylethylamine class.

  • Australia: Ephenidine is a S9 substance.
  • Canada: Ephenidine is a Schedule I substance.
  • Germany: Ephenidine is a Neuer-Psychoaktiver-Stoff under the "Neue-psychoaktive-Stoffe-Gesetz (NpSG)".
  • United Kingdom: Ephenidine is a PSA substance.
